css3文字超出换行,css 文字超过四行显示更多,点击更多展示全部内容
如何用css3控制超出三行并且第三行添加省略号
1、--webkit-box-orient 必须结合的属性 ,设置或检索伸缩盒对象的子元素的排列方式 。2-text-overflow: ellipsis; ,可以用来多行文本的情况下,用省略号“…”隐藏超出范围的文本 。如何兼容IE:使用jq插件实现。
2、-webkit-box-orient 必须结合的属性 ,设置或检索伸缩盒对象的子元素的排列方式 ,可去了解 CSS3 box-orient 属性 text-overflow: ellipsis;, 可以用来多行文本的情况下,用省略号“…”隐藏超出范围的文本 。
3、必须结合的属性 ,将对象作为弹性伸缩盒子模型显示 。-webkit-box-orient 必须结合的属性 ,设置或检索伸缩盒对象的子元素的排列方式 。text-overflow,可以用来多行文本的情况下,用省略号“...”隐藏超出范围的文本 。
4、是的,css只支持一行超出显示省略号的。如果又想显示多行,又想把超出的显示为省略号,可以用程序处理,javascript就可以的。
5、在p布局中,有的文字内容多了会超过溢出我们限制的高度,有的图片会撑破DIV,让网页错位变乱。
6、看着简单实则小麻烦的一个功能 超过三行时,在文字后方显示省略号和展开按键 点击展开按键,显示全部内容 主要是使用getClientRects().length方法获取文本的行数,判断文本显示是否超过3行,大于3行时进行截取并重新给元素赋值。
用DIV+CSS中如何设置,超出就自动换行输出。
1、如果DIV定义的宽度,当文本超过这个宽度时就会自动换行。
2、把a标签变成block 设定高度和宽度 再来个wrap就可以了。
3、break-all,是断开单词。在单词到边界时,下个字母自动到下一行。主要解决了长串英文的问题。keep-all,是指Chinese, Japanese, and Korean不断词。即只用此时,不用word-wrap,中文就不会换行了。(英文语句正常。
4、在固定宽度的条件下,只要加上word-wrap:break-word;word-break:break-all;这行代码,就能起到换行左右。
CSS中有position属性的div标签里面的文字如何自动换行?
1、正常情况下只要你给了宽度都是会自动换行的。如果我没有猜错,你测试输入文字的时候全是输入的英文字线,并且英文字母之间没有空格。现实生活中是不可能有那么长的英文单词的。
2、如果DIV定义的宽度,当文本超过这个宽度时就会自动换行。
3、大家都知道连续的英文或数字能是容器被撑大,不能根据容器的大小自动换行,下面是 CSS如何将他们换行的方法!对于div (IE浏览器)white-space:normal;word-break:break-all;这里前者是遵循标准。
4、不过这样也有办法,word-break:break-all;就可以允许单词换行,但只对IE有用,所以还是不解决问题的。你用firefox看一下我的这个例子就明白了,知道吧的页面就是设置了word-break,IE下可以,因为些属性是IE专有属性。
5、css文字强制换行的方法,用word-wrap属性 在默认情况下,如果文本的内容超过某个div块的宽度的话,就会发生自动换行,因为div块的white-space属性的默认值是normal。
如何让div中的内容自动向下一行扩展,也就是自动换行,不要超出去了!
首先新建一个p,写上连续的英文字母和数字,默认情况下连续的英文字母和数字不会换行;然后给p添加一个css样式word-wrap:break-word即可,break-word将产生强制自动换行的效果。
CSS代码:#wrap{white-space:normal; width:200px; }。DIV代码:div ddd1111111111111111111111111111111111/div。可以实现文字自动换行。
break-all,是断开单词。在单词到边界时,下个字母自动到下一行。主要解决了长串英文的问题。keep-all,是指Chinese, Japanese, and Korean不断词。即只用此时,不用word-wrap,中文就不会换行了。(英文语句正常。
如何使用HTML5+CSS3属性word-break设置文字换行
首先,打开html编辑器,新建html文件,例如:index.html,编写问题基础代码。在index.html中的第2个td标签中,新增样式代码:style=word-break: break-all;。
浏览器也不支持 word-break属性可以用white-space:normal;来代替,这样在FireFox和IE下就都能正确换行,而且要注意,单词间的空格不能用 来代替,不然不能正确换行。
使用一段css代码:”word-wrap: break-word;word-break: break-all;overflow: hidden;“。
如果div块里一串没有空格的字母或者数字的时候是那就不换行了,而是直接溢出div块。这时就要考虑css文字强制换行了。
溢出隐藏:最全的利用css解决内容溢出问题的几种方案
1、解决CSS样式这时我们可以使用CSS overflow样式解决:对应样式overflow:hiddenDiv{overflow:hidden}这样设置后,假如DIV对象设置一定宽度高度,此时加入overflow:hidden将会隐藏超出DIV宽度高度的内容包括图片。
2、方法一: 代码如下: 任意长度的字符串 说明:优点是内容可以为任何HTML元素,包括超链接和图片等,在IE6中还会在结尾自动显示省略号。缺点是必须指定宽度数值,并且宽度不能是百分数,否则在IE中会被认为是字符总长的百分比。
3、不换行 / white-space:nowrap;/ 强制在同一行内显示所有文本,直到文本结束或者遭遇 br 对象。
关于css3文字超出换行和css 文字超过四行显示更多,点击更多展示全部内容的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
相关文章
发表评论
评论列表
- 这篇文章还没有收到评论,赶紧来抢沙发吧~